Atšķirība Starp HDLC Un SDLC

Atšķirība Starp HDLC Un SDLC
Atšķirība Starp HDLC Un SDLC
Anonim

HDLC vs SDLC

HDLC un SDLC ir sakaru protokoli. SDLC (Synchronous Data Link Control) ir IBM izstrādāts sakaru protokols, kas tiek izmantots datortīklu datu saites slānī. HDLC (High-Level Data Link Control) atkal ir datu saites protokols, ko izstrādājis ISO (Starptautiskā standartizācijas organizācija), un tas tika izveidots no SDLC.

SDLC 1975. gadā izstrādāja IBM, lai to izmantotu sistēmu tīkla arhitektūras (SNA) vidēs. Tas bija sinhrons un orientēts uz bitiem, un tas bija viens no pirmajiem šāda veida veidiem. Efektivitātes, elastības un ātruma ziņā tā pārspēja sinhronos, uz rakstzīmēm orientētos (ti, Bisync no IBM) un sinhronos baitu skaitīšanas orientētos protokolus (ti, DDCMP no DEC). Tiek atbalstīti dažādi saišu veidi un tehnoloģijas, piemēram, punkta – punkta un daudzpunktu saites, ierobežoti un neierobežoti datu nesēji, pusdupleksās un pilndupleksās pārraides iespējas, kā arī ķēdes un pakešu komutācijas tīkli. SDLC identificē “primārā” mezgla tipu, kas kontrolē citas stacijas, kuras sauc par “otrkārt” mezgliem. Tātad sekundāros mezglus kontrolēs tikai primārie. Primārais sazināsies ar sekundārajiem mezgliem, izmantojot aptauju. Sekundārie mezgli nevar pārsūtīt bez primārā atļaujas. Lai savienotu primāro ar sekundārajiem mezgliem, var izmantot četras pamatkonfigurācijas, proti, Point-to-point, Multipoint, Loop un Hub turpināšanu. Punkts-punkts ietver tikai vienu primāro un sekundāro, bet daudzpunkti nozīmē vienu primāro un daudzus sekundāros mezglus. Cilpu topoloģija ir saistīta ar cilpu, kas būtībā savieno primāro ar pirmo sekundāro un pēdējo sekundāro, kas atkal ir savienots ar primāro, lai starpposma sekundārie cilvēki, atbildot uz primārā pieprasījumiem, savstarpēji pārraidītu ziņojumus. Visbeidzot, Hub turpinājums ietver ienākošo un izejošo kanālu saziņai ar sekundārajiem mezgliem. Punkts-punkts ietver tikai vienu primāro un sekundāro, bet daudzpunkti nozīmē vienu primāro un daudzus sekundāros mezglus. Cilpas topoloģija ir saistīta ar cilpu, kas būtībā savieno primāro ar pirmo sekundāro un pēdējo sekundāro, kas atkal ir savienots ar primāro, lai starpposma sekundārie cilvēki, atbildot uz primārā pieprasījumiem, savstarpēji pārraidītu ziņojumus. Visbeidzot, Hub turpinājums ietver ienākošo un izejošo kanālu saziņai ar sekundārajiem mezgliem. Punkts-punkts ietver tikai vienu primāro un sekundāro, bet daudzpunkti nozīmē vienu primāro un daudzus sekundāros mezglus. Cilpu topoloģija ir saistīta ar cilpu, kas būtībā savieno primāro ar pirmo sekundāro un pēdējo sekundāro, kas atkal ir savienots ar primāro, lai starpposma sekundārie cilvēki, atbildot uz primārā pieprasījumiem, savstarpēji pārraidītu ziņojumus. Visbeidzot, Hub turpinājums ietver ienākošo un izejošo kanālu saziņai ar sekundārajiem mezgliem. Rumbas turpinājums ietver ienākošo un izejošo kanālu saziņai ar sekundārajiem mezgliem. Centrālais centrmezgls ietver ienākošo un izejošo kanālu saziņai ar sekundārajiem mezgliem.

HDLC radās tikai tad, kad IBM iesniedza SDLC dažādām standartu komitejām, un viena no tām (ISO) modificēja SDLC un izveidoja HDLC protokolu. Tas atkal ir mazliet orientēts sinhronais protokols. Neskatoties uz to, ka vairākas SDLC izmantotās funkcijas ir izlaistas, HDLC tiek uzskatīts par saderīgu SDLC superset. SDLC Frame formātu koplieto HDLC. HDLC laukiem ir tāda pati funkcionalitāte kā SDLC laukiem. Arī HDLC atbalsta sinhronu, pilna dupleksa darbību kā SDLC. HDLC ir iespēja 32 bitu kontrolsummai, un HDLC neatbalsta Loop vai Hub konfigurācijas, kas ir nepārprotamas nelielas atšķirības no SDLC. Bet galvenā atšķirība rodas no tā, ka HDLC atbalsta trīs pārsūtīšanas režīmus, nevis SDLC. Pirmais ir parastā atbildes režīms (Normal response mode - NRM), kurā sekundārie mezgli nevar sazināties ar primāro, kamēr primārais nav devis atļauju. Tas faktiski ir SDLC izmantotais pārsūtīšanas režīms. Otrkārt, asinhronais atbildes režīms (ARM) ļauj sekundārajiem mezgliem sarunāties bez primārā atļaujas. Visbeidzot, tam ir asinhronais līdzsvarotais režīms (ABM), kas ievieš kombinētu mezglu, un visa ABM komunikācija notiek tikai starp šāda veida mezgliem.

Apkopojot, SDLC un HDLC abi ir datu saišu slāņa tīkla protokoli. SDLC izstrādāja IBM, savukārt HDLC definēja ISO, par pamatu izmantojot SDLC. HDLC ir lielāka funkcionalitāte, lai gan dažas SDLC funkcijas HDLC nav. SDLC var izmantot ar četrām konfigurācijām, savukārt HDLC var izmantot tikai ar divām. HDLC ir iespēja 32 bitu kontrolsummai. Galvenā atšķirība starp šiem diviem ir pārsūtīšanas režīmi. SDLC ir tikai viens pārsūtīšanas režīms, kas ir NRM, bet HDLC ir trīs režīmi, ieskaitot NRM.